Q: Is 131,022,212 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 131,022,212 is not a prime number.

Why is 131,022,212 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 131022212 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 1,931 3,862 7,724 16,963 33,926 67,852 32,755,553 65,511,106 and 131,022,212, with no remainder.

Since 131,022,212 cannot be divided by just 1 and 131,022,212, it is not a prime number.
